I'm taking another brief break from all things political, in order to post one of my all-time favorite pieces of music - Franz Liszt's La Campanella. You can see the last musical post, featuring Edward Elgar's In The South (Alassio) and Max Bruch's Scottish Fantasy, by clicking here.
There are several excellent versions of La Campanella on YouTube, but I think that this one (played by Adam Gyorgy) shows the pianist's hands the most - and that is exactly what you want to be watching.
As a musician (violinist) who took piano for a few years, has two siblings who are very good pianists, and as someone who has seen the sheet music for La Campanella, let me just say that this song is simply incredible.
